Trust (Proverbs 16:20)

Everyone needs something or someone to trust in. In my experiences I have found that all things are untrustworthy except the Lord. He never fails.

"He who deals wisely and heeds [God's] Word shall find good, and whoever leans on, trusts and is confident in the Lord, happy, blessed, and fortunate is he." Proverbs 16:20, Amplified

There is nothing in the world that we can touch or experience that will fulfill us the way the Lord can. There is nothing in this world that we can trust in that will not let us down. Everything fails. The physical law of entropy I feel can be translated into the spiritual: everything breaks down. But the Lord, He never fails.
The words "it shall come to pass" appear 120 times in the Bible. The words "it came to pass" appear 176 times in the Bible. This more than compensates for all the times the Lord says that something will come to be.
The Lord has proven Himself faithful to humanity trough the centuries even to the point of sacrificing His Son to satisfy the need for blood. If our trust in solely in Him, then happy are we. If we lean solely one Him, then blessed are we. If we have confidence in nothing else other than Him then fortunate are we.
